In meeting these goals, OI&T strives to provide high quality, effective, and efficient information technology (IT) services to those responsible for providing care to the Veterans at the point-of-care as well as throughout all the points of the Veterans' health care in an effective, timely, and compassionate manner. VA depends on information management/information technology (IM/IT) systems to meet mission goals. VA operates numerous IT application software systems that enable the delivery of services to Veterans. VA requires the capability to evaluate the quality of the code and the corresponding documentation developed by contractors that support the underlying operation of the systems. In order to evaluate the quality of software code developed for VA systems, OI&T has a requirement to standardize the evaluation of software code. The process to standardize the evaluation is called "Software Quality Integration Results and Evaluation (SQUIRE)". Based on industry best practices and standards, SQUIRE will use proven techniques and tools to provide VA with a consistent and repeatable process for evaluating software code quality through non-functional testing of the operational code. In order to improve the evaluation of the quality of software code in VA systems, VA is planning to acquire the services of a contractor to implement SQUIRE. After contract award, OI&T PD will provide the hosting environment, software tools for use in the hosting environment, Concept of Operations (CONOPS), and Standard Operating Procedures required to conduct SQUIRE analysis. This acquisition is for professional services to use the SQUIRE processes and tools to evaluate the quality of the software code being delivered to VA. The Contractor will take input from multiple VA projects and in various formats. The input includes documentation and source code. The output will include an executive summary, final report, and briefing. The output will help development projects improve software code quality. In addition, aggregated findings from evaluations of individual projects shall be developed into trend analysis and management reports to help improve services to Veterans. Furthermore, at the end of this contract, OI&T PD requires transitional support to ensure SQUIRE capabilities will be transitioned to VA or successor contractor personnel as they are on-boarded to manage and further the SQUIRE initiative.
